Peace People Arrested at Faslane, Scotland

Mike Wallace

Five people, Mairead Corrigan Maguire, Mark Chapman, Philip Mangold, Ann Patterson and Miriam Turley were arrested by Strathclyde police outside the UK trident nuclear submarine base at Faslane , Scotland on Saturday 9 December at 12 noon.

Mairead Maguire is a Nobel Peace Laureate and honorary President of the Peace People . The five were part of a larger group called that had come from Ireland as part of the Faslane 365 campaign to protest against nuclear weapons of mass destruction at the Base. The blockade lasted about 40 minutes while the traffic was slowed down to a single lane. The other members of the group sang songs and shouted words of encouragement while the five were being arrested.

The group was seen off at a rally at Belfast City Hall by well-wishers, including the Roman Catholic Bishop of Down and Connor, Donal McKeown. The five arrested are being held overnight at Clydebank Police Station in Glasgow.
